Abstract

A snake-shaped robot with high adaptive power to ground surface is composed of several same modules. Its head module has a master control unit with a ground characteristics detector. Each module has an executing unit for receiving the control signal from master control unit and executing the relative walking mode. A CAN bus is used to connect all executing units.

technical field [0001] The invention relates to the field of robot research and engineering, in particular to a snake-like robot with ground adaptability. technical background [0002] Biological snakes have many abilities to adapt to new environments. Immediately responding to a new environment by changing the way of movement is a kind of ability of snakes. For example, snakes on different ground (such as hard ground, sandy ground, soft soil, etc.) Use different exercise styles. Although the existing snake-shaped robot has multiple modes of motion, it can only move in a fixed mode, and cannot automatically change the mode of motion on different grounds. This limits the applications of snake robots. Contents of the invention [0003] In order to overcome the deficiency that the motion mode of the above-mentioned snake-like robot cannot be changed automatically, the purpose of the present invention is to provide a new snake-like robot with ground adaptability.
